## Handover: Tile Cache Layer (Glyphmont)

Hey — handing over the Glyphmont tile-rendering cache before I rotate off. Short version: eviction is LRU with a zoom-level bias, and the warmup job runs nightly. Watch the hit-rate panel; under 80% usually means the warmup silently failed. One gotcha: if the cache node reboots uncleanly, its encrypted index won't mount on its own. You'll be prompted to unlock it, and the recovery passphrase for that prompt is right below.

strongbox words: druath-quenael

Onboarding — Night Shift: Wellness Room

Night-shift staff at the Vettern Building may use the wellness room (2.11) without a daytime booking, provided the log sheet inside is signed on entry and exit. Lights are on a timer; the heater must be switched off before leaving. The door keypad accepts the code below.

staff pass of tajog-bahap = bdg-GTUUI-82661

Subject: Contrast audit cut-over complete

Hi on-call,

The cut-over for the Lumenpass color-contrast audit tooling finished this afternoon. All page scans now run through the new Spectra engine; the legacy checker has been disabled and its queue drained. Failing contrast ratios are reported against the updated thresholds, so expect a brief uptick in flagged pages while teams adjust. No action needed unless scan latency exceeds ten minutes. The active configuration values for the Spectra engine are listed below.

config for yahof-tajop:
zorath:
  pin: 7493
  metrics_host: metrics.zorath.tolvaqsys.internal
  tenant: praiel
  seal: seal_fd9cd4f1

Hi Deniz,

Welcome aboard. This sums up Saturday's cut-over at Pellwick Systems: we retired the homegrown Taskmill queue and moved all scheduled work onto Cranefeed. Every producer was repointed by 02:00, backlog fully drained by 04:30, and the old workers are stopped but not yet decommissioned, so don't be alarmed by the idle hosts. For any debugging this week, the Cranefeed service runs with the following configuration values.

service settings:
FRAMIR_LOG_LEVEL=debug
FRAMIR_METRICS_HOST=metrics.framir.tolvaqcorp.corp
FRAMIR_POOL_SIZE=16